#14077D Hex Color Code

#14077D

The Hexadecimal Color #14077D is a contrast shade of Navy. #14077D RGB value is rgb(20, 7, 125). RGB Color Model of #14077D consists of 7% red, 2% green and 49% blue. HSL color Mode of #14077D has 247°(degrees) Hue, 89% Saturation and 26% Lightness. #14077D color has an wavelength of 464.48148n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#14077D is #333399.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#14077D is #107. The Closest Color to #14077D is #000080. Official Name of #14077D Hex Code is Deep Koamaru.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#14077D is 84 Cyan 94 Magenta 0 Yellow 51 Black and #14077D CMY is 84, 94, 0. HSLA (Hue Saturation Lightness Alpha) of #14077D is hsl(247,89,26, 1.0) and HSV is hsv(247, 94, 49). A Three-Dimensional XYZ value of #14077D is 4.06, 1.78, 19.53.
Hex8 Value of #14077D is #14077DFF. Decimal Value of #14077D is 1312637 and Octal Value of #14077D is 5003575. Binary Value of #14077D is 10100, 111, 1111101 and Android of #14077D is 4279502717 / 0xff14077d. The Horseshoe Shaped Chromaticity Diagram xyY of #14077D is 0.16, 0.07, 0.07 and YIQ Color Space of #14077D is 24.339, -30.1667, 39.4711. The Color Space LMS (Long Medium Short) of #14077D is 0.57, 0.28, 19.24. CieLAB (L*a*b*) of #14077D is 14.29, 44.23, -60.57. CieLUV : LCHuv (L*, u*, v*) of #14077D is 14.29, -2.99, -53.69. The cylindrical version of CieLUV is known as CieLCH : LCHab of #14077D is 14.29, 75.0, 306.14. Hunter Lab variable of #14077D is 13.34, 30.97, -77.45.

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#14077D

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
